How Braid Length Affects Hairstyle Weight and Scalp Comfort
When choosing between lengths (for example, jumping from 24″ waist to 36″ butt-length), keep in mind that added synthetic hair increases total weight on your neck and scalp. If you choose extra-long lengths, opt for knotless installation (which distributes weight smoothly without root knot tension) and featherlight pre-stretched synthetic fibers.
Braid Comparison FAQ
What is the most popular braid length comparison in salons?
The most requested salon comparison is 18″ vs 24″ (bra strap / mid-back vs classic waist length) and 24″ vs 30″ (waist length vs dramatic tailbone length).
How much longer is a 24-inch braid than an 18-inch braid?
A 24-inch braid is exactly 6 inches (15.24 cm) longer than an 18-inch braid (a 33.3% increase in length). Physically, this represents the transition from the mid-back to the natural waistline.
Do longer braids weigh significantly more?
Yes. Every additional 6 inches of added synthetic hair increases total hairstyle mass. Choosing pre-stretched lightweight Kanekalon or opting for knotless installation significantly reduces tension on the scalp and neck compared to traditional knotted box braids.
How do I choose between 24-inch and 30-inch knotless braids?
If you lead an active lifestyle and frequently tie your hair into high workout buns, 24-inch braids offer great length with easy manageability. If you want maximum statement length for events, vacations, or photos, 30-inch braids reach the tailbone.
